Visa编程文档

Visa (Virtual Instrument Software Architecture) 是一种用于通信和控制各种仪器设备的开放标准。Visa提供了一套统一的编程接口,方便开发人员进行仪器设备的控制和数据交换。在本文档中,我将介绍Visa的基本概念和使用方法,以帮助您快速入门。

Visa定义了一组函数和常量,用于在计算机和仪器之间进行通信和控制。编程人员可以使用Visa的接口来发送和接收数据,配置设备参数,以及执行各种仪器相关的操作。

Visa的基本概念包括:

  • Visa资源:每个通过Visa接口与计算机连接的仪器设备都被视为一个Visa资源。每个资源由一个唯一的字符串标识符表示。
  • Visa会话:在与仪器进行通信之前,需要通过打开会话来建立通信通道。Visa会话提供了和设备进行交互的方法。
  • Visa属性:每个Visa资源都有一组属性,用于描述和配置仪器的特性。可以使用Visa接口读取和设置这些属性。

为了使用Visa进行编程,您需要按照以下步骤进行:

  • 安装Visa驱动程序:您需要先安装适合您所使用的设备的Visa驱动程序。Visa驱动程序通常由设备制造商提供,可以从其官方网站或光盘上获取。
  • 选择编程语言:Visa支持多种编程语言,包括C/C 、Python、LabVIEW等。您可以选择适合您的编程语言来开发Visa应用程序。
  • 初始化Visa库:在编程语言中,您需要初始化Visa库,以便能够使用Visa的函数和常量。具体的初始化方法请参考相应编程语言的Visa文档。
  • 打开Visa会话:使用Visa接口打开与设备的会话。在打开会话时,您需要指定设备的资源标识符和打开模式(读、写、读写等)。
  • 配置设备参数:使用Visa接口读取和设置设备的属性,以配置设备的工作模式、速度、触发方式等。
  • 发送和接收数据:使用Visa接口发送和接收数据。您可以根据设备的协议和通信规则来编写相应的数据发送和接收代码。
  • 关闭会话:在与设备的通信结束后,记得关闭Visa会话以释放资源。
  • 释放Visa库:在程序结束时,释放Visa库以释放内存。
  • 在进行Visa编程时,以下几点建议可能对您有所帮助:

    • 阅读设备文档:在编程之前,先仔细阅读设备的用户手册和Visa编程指南,了解设备的特性和Visa的使用方法。
    • 使用示例代码:
    版权声明

    本文仅代表作者观点,不代表百度立场。
    本文系作者授权百度百家发表,未经许可,不得转载。

    分享:

    扫一扫在手机阅读、分享本文

    允霆科技

    允霆科技网是一家以科技创新为核心,为客户提供各类科技新闻、科技资讯、科技产品评测、科技解决方案等科技行业服务的高科技企业。

    最近发表